BBC offer a lot of work experience that is exclusively for over 18s, so it may be easier to get as you aren't competing with school age students. They also offer a range of areas so you can choose what would be most suitable for you. I think ITV and Sky have similar programmes and if you can get onto any of these it will give you great experience. If you don't mind me asking, what is media psychology!?

"As one of the newest emerging branches of the dynamic psychology field, media psychology is focused on studying the intersections between human behavior and media technologies in our increasingly digital world. Since research shows that 90% of our daily communications are now screen-based through mobile technologies, psychology is expanding its reach to better understand the psychological impact of human interaction with technology across the globe at different societal levels."
